I ended up buying a "OEM" part on Ebay. Very pricy. The seller wrote a Toro part # on a factory Mitsubishi tag. It has a part number that I never found in my search for a cross over part - K6516-441 this appears to be the Mitsubishi part number for a K3D thermostat. Many generic options under this number. I cannot find a connection/cross over, to the Toro part #. Which seems a little concerning even though it mics out. I did find a connection to a Case IH 245 part # MD001370. One of three superseded Part numbers under the OEM Case part number. I checked all but that one. A $60 mistake. Hopefully this information will help someone in the future.

A thermostat will help warm up an engine to proper temps but contribute nothing to actually cool it down.

Lack of or missing thermostat will provide the maximum cooling possibility.
Since over heat is your problem you need to look elsewhere: rad fins, rad blockage, pinched hoses, (maybe timing) over lean mixture etc.
